This collection features three western 1950s cIassics starring screen legend Audie Murphy:
SIERRA (1950) – Adventure... Raging to the Very Peaks of Excitement! Ring Hassard (Audie Murphy, Ride a Crooked TraiI) and his father Jeff (Dean Jagger, Rawhide) live in a hidden mountain vaIley where they capture and tame wild horses. When Ring comes to the rescue of RiIey Martin (Wanda Hendrix, Prince of Foxes), a Iawyer who has lost her way on the traiI, it Ieads to a romance between them—but also opens an investigation into Jeff’s shadowy past. Even more troubIe comes when they encounter a gang of horse thieves led by the dastardIy Big Matt Rango (Richard Rober, Jet PiIot). Directed by Alfred E. Green (Four Faces West) in dazzling Technicolor, Sierra features a viIlainous early roIe for Tony Curtis (Son of Ali Baba) and a joIIy performance by BurI lves (The Big Country), who performs several frontier balIads. And Hendrix, who was married to Murphy at the time, makes a fierce and fetching heroine.
KANSAS RAlDERS (1950) – The Furious, Fighting Story of Quantrill’s GuerrilIas! During the CiviI War, young Jesse James (Audie Murphy, The Duel at SiIver Creek), his brother Frank (Richard Long, The Stranger) and their soon-to-be-legendary gang ride into Kansas on the traiI of CoIonel WiIIiam QuantrilI (Brian Donlevy, Canyon Passage). Seeking revenge against the Union, Jesse wants to join Quantrill’s Raiders, who are pIotting to claim Kansas for the Confederacy. The more time Jesse spends with Quantrill, however, the more he reaIizes that the coIoneI isn’t a hero fighting for the South, but a bushwhacking madman. Directed by Ray Enright (The SpoiIers), Kansas Raiders blazes with bold TechnicoIor and brilIiant supporting performances by Marguerite Chapman (The Amazing Transparent Man), Scott Brady (Undertow), Tony Curtis (Flesh and Fury), Richard ArIen (ThunderboIt), James Best (Seminole) and Dewey Martin (The Big Sky).
DESTRY (1954) – The Classic Story of the West! RuthIess gambIer Decker (LyIe Bettger, AlI I Desire) and his cronies are causing unrest in the sleepy frontier town of RestfuI. After the locaI sheriff dies under mysterious circumstances, Decker arranges to have the town drunk (Thomas MitchelI, Stagecoach) appointed sheriff, thinking he wilI be easiIy controIled. But the new sheriff sends for Tom Destry (Audie Murphy, No Name on the BuIlet), son of a famous two-fisted lawman, to be his deputy. When Tom arrives, he isn’t exactly the swaggering hero the sheriff had in mind. In fact, Destry doesn’t even carry a gun. But the new deputy’s mild exterior masks a wild determination to see justice done, as Decker and the other Iocals soon discover. Directed by George Marshall (When the Daltons Rode), Destry is a gIorious TechnicoIor retelling of MarshaIl’s own 1939 gem, Destry Rides Again, starring Marlene Dietrich and James Stewart.
